On September 30, 2022, Lockheed Martin (LMT) declared a dividend hike of 7.1% to $3.00 per share quarterly. This follows last year's 7.7 percent dividend hike and marks the 20th consecutive year of dividend increases by Lockheed Martin.
The next LMT dividend of $3.00 per share will be payable on Dec. 30, 2022, to holders of record as of the close of business on Dec. 1, 2022. The next ex-dividend date is November 30, 2022. A new annual rate of $12.00 per share yields 3.0% at a stock price of $410 for Lockheed Martin. The company will now pay an estimated total annual dividend of $3.2 billion to shareholders.

Lockheed Martin is a security and aerospace company that is principally engaged in the research, design, development, manufacture, integration and sustainment of advanced technology systems, products and services. The company also provides a broad range of management, engineering, technical, scientific, logistics, system integration and cybersecurity services. Lockheed serves both U.S. and international customers with its principal customers being agencies of the U.S. Government. The company's four business segments are: Aeronautics, Missiles and Fire Control (MFC), Rotary and Mission Systems (RMS) and Space. Lockheed has paid a dividend every year since 1995.
